Transaction 695b99c23cea86b22870edb81a64651232c8a10005277402abac636ddcbe15da
1 Input
1 Output
-
695b99c23cea86b22870edb81a64651232c8a10005277402abac636ddcbe15da:0
- value
- 223649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edafb732085f4384721ba3c675f7b71d067f20ae OP_EQUAL
- address
- 3PMnZwb6mKG7sGaqPgNLwkXGXGXLsCqmEW